King Lear (English And Arabic Edition): El Malek - - King Lear is bleak even amongst Shakespeare's tragedies. Not only do the just and unjust both perish but there is a pervasive sense that man is the plaything of the gods, if they peer down at all. And yet, critics also note that undoubtedly, as a result of his sufferings, Lear grows in character.

King Lear (1983 TV programme) - Wikipedia - King Lear (1983) is a video production of William Shakespeare's 1606 play of the same name, directed by Michael Elliott. It was broadcast in 1983 in the UK and in 1984 in the US. Elliott set his Lear in an environment resembling Stonehenge, although the production was entirely shot in a studio.
